Esports vs Traditional Sports — What's the Difference on eb04?
| Aspect | Esports | Traditional Sports |
|---|---|---|
| Daily Match Count | High — matches take place across multiple global time zones | Moderate — subject to local league schedules |
| Match Format | Best-of-1, Bo3, Bo5 — more betting touchpoints | Single match with a fixed time |
| Basic Knowledge Required | Understanding game mechanics helps when evaluating odds | Team knowledge and current form are all you need |
| Watch Live | Most live streams are free on streaming platforms | Some require a paid subscription |
| Local Teams/Players | MPL MY, Valorant MY — strong local identity | Most popular leagues are based overseas |
